An autism-associated calcium channel variant causes defects in neuronal polarity and axon termination in the ALM neuron of <i>C. elegans</i>
2020-09-12
Abstract excerpt
Variants of the CACNA1C voltage-gated calcium channel gene have been associated with autism and other neurodevelopmental disorders including bipolar disorder, schizophrenia, and ADHD.
